Property Marketing Manager

4 months ago


Springvale, Australia CBRE Full time

Posted- 13-Feb-2023- Service line- Advisory Segment- Role type- Full-time- Areas of Interest- Marketing, Property Management- Location(s)- Springvale - Victoria - Australia**Marketing Manager, Large Format Retail Centres, VIC**

**Based at Springvale Homemaker Centre**

Opportunity to accelerate your marketing career with a global leader in property. Realise your potential with CBRE.**About The Role**

We have an exciting opportunity for an experienced Marketing Manager to join our passionate and energetic Marketing team. You will be working across Large Format Retail Centres for one of our major clients. Based at Springvale Homemaker Centre, you will also manage the marketing activities in Maribyrnong, Taylors Lakes, and Bendigo.Reporting to the National Marketing Manager, you will develop and implement strategic marketing initiatives and community engagement campaigns to drive the overall success of the Victorian portfolio.**What you will be doing.**
- Develop and implement the marketing strategies for Springvale Homemaker Centre, Bendigo Homemaker Centre, Taylors Lakes Homemaker Centre and Maribyrnong Homemaker Centre.
- Assisting the National Marketing Manager in the delivery of national marketing strategies, campaigns, and initiatives across the Victorian portfolio.
- Develop and manage social media strategies, advertising and digital content.
- Partner with the Centre Management Team and National Marketing Manager to develop and implement annual Asset Plans.
- Liaise and assist Centre manager with meeting key targets, setting budgets, tenant liaison, and other on-site activities when required.
- Coordinate and implement events, communications, and promotional campaigns.
- Set marketing objectives to improve Centres traffic and retail turnover.
- Develop and maintain strong internal relationships to effectively communicate marketing strategy to key stakeholders.
- Build effective relationships with external stakeholders and agencies, including creative, digital and event agencies.
- Forge and maintain excellent relations with tenants; this includes communication through regular marketing meetings and newsletters.
- Develop and implement strategic marketing initiatives by selecting, segmenting, and targeting markets, and promoting Harvey Norman’s portfolio of properties to those markets.
- Manage all portfolio marketing funds including analysis of the effectiveness of marketing, promotions and advertising campaigns.
- Undertake projects on the national portfolio as directed by National Portfolio Manager
- Regularly review other competing Centres in proximity/area and report on new initiatives and possible areas of growth for the Victorian portfolio.
- Analyse and report on business performance though monthly reporting and KPI tracking.
- Always act legally and within the parameters of accepted business practice. Undertake no course of action that may result in legal action against CBRE or otherwise bring the company into disrepute.
- Regular travel to Bendigo Homemaker Centre, Taylors Lakes Homemaker Centre and Maribyrnong Homemaker Centre to manage events, advertising and retailer meetings

**Here are strengths you’ll possess and the background you’ll need to be successful**:

- Tertiary qualifications in marketing and 3+ years’ experience in a similar role within a retail centre environment
- Strong organisational skills with the ability to work on multiple projects simultaneously
- Ability to be dynamic in your approach and adapt well to change
- The ability to build relationships with stakeholders quickly and manage client expectations
- Advanced communication skills and a proactive and professional approach
- A driver’s licence and car as there is the requirement to travel to sites.
